As an avid outdoorsman and local business
owners, the residents of this property were tired of
waiting for vacations and weekend getaways to enjoy
the Rocky Mountain nature experience. What resulted
was a 60 foot long meandering stream with waterfalls
and a pond. Although the backyard was plenty large enough
to achieve the desired effects, large machinery access
was an issue. Luckily, there was plenty of boulders
on site, on top of and under the earth. After being
excavated, stored, washed and installed, the boulders
and rocks from the site helped to create a beautiful
water feature. To accompany the water feature, we also
built a network of paths, a lawn area w/ subsurface
drip irrigation, and a decorative concrete patio with
a brick seat-wall. Extensive planting and lighting followed.
